Prologue
"War in the North"
Summer, 3205, Year of the Boar
D’Hellzaben’s ruling warlord Marius sought conquest of the south, and though at the time a superpower, went to war with Del’goth and Heath’Goth simultaneously. D’Hellzaben landed an army on the north beaches of Del’goth and Heath’goth. A force of 500,000 swarmed the Heath’Goth clan of sparrow and an equal force of 500,000 made camp on Northern Del’goth.
Marcus Ironfist, King of Bear Clan, feared that Marius would march his enormous army south and take the clans of the western and central barbarians. In the past Marcus made alliances with the other clans of the north in times of war. Alliances that usually lasted the duration of a given conflict of the time. With a five-hundred-thousand man force landing near raccoon. Marcus took his standing army of fifty-thousand and marched to Raccoon, where he held a meeting with the kings of the Raccoon, Eagle, Wolf, Hawk and Fish.
Marcus had proposed that the six Clans form the Nation of Del’goth. The nation would have a strong central government led by Marcus. The standing armies of the six would be under Marcus’s rule. The meeting lasted ten days in which the six kings discussed what would happen if D’Hellzaben was allowed to take all the lands of the six clans or what would happen if they became subordinate states to Marcus. The king of Eagle stubbornly said he would not join such a union of clans and would take his chances on his own. Marcus summarily had the king of Eagle executed and put his son talon, a ½ crimson elf in power. With a silver tongue Marcus convinced the other four clans to form one nation and in the year 3205 the Nation of Del‘goth was formed. Together their armies were three-hundred-thousand men strong. Marcus marched his new army to raccoon and immediately began planning for defense of his new nation.
Marcus’s father was a God. Draxis, the lord of souls and ruler of Purgatory on the larger red moon. Marcus had two brothers, Dominus Severus of beaver clan and Charlemagne of the city state of Auchter. Draxis had chosen a mortal woman to have Marcus and Dominus and 100 years before their birth Draxis had another son Charlemagne. Having ½ the blood running through their veins, the three brothers had several abilities, one of which long distance telepathy. Though Marcus, Dominus and Charlemagne were far away from each other they could converse mentally.
Dominus, King of Beaver, also held a meeting of Clans. He met with the kings of Sparrow, Caribou and Stag. In the same year, 3205, as Del’goth was founded as a new nation, Dominus brought the four clans into the new nation of Heath’Goth. Though the king of stag was reluctant, Dominus threatened that he wouldn’t help them once the D’Hellzaben war machine reached them. From fear of invasion the king bowed to Dominus and recognized him as primary ruler of the clan.
With two armies of five-hundred-thousand on Del’goth soil and on Heath’goth soil Dominus and Marcus fought the invader in many battles and skirmishes.
Upon news of his first home, Bear Clan, being at war, Marcus’s son Bruce Ironfist retired from his station as General of the Bronze Republic and came to the place he still considered home, Bear clan.
The fighting lasted 3 long years and the D’hellzaben armies were crushed. Once the invader was defeated Dominus and Marcus took their armies by longboat to the island nation of D’hellzaben. For 10 years war raged and the result was victory. Del’Goth took the southern half of D’hellzaben, the cities of Rockport, Chimal and Rosel and Dominus took Northland and Trenlar. With Rockport the former capital of D’hellzaben, Marcus kept the city as capital of the northern province and appointed his son Duncan Ironfist to Governor.
After the war the Empire of Kulan recognized Del’goth as a nation, as opposed to a lose alliance of clans and Marcus appointed Bruce to the position of diplomat. Trade began from Del’goths neighbors, Kulan, Haraxis and Heath’goth.
Some time later Dominus, Marcus and Attila, king of Hell’goth met and formed the Confederation of Barbarian states. The Confederation was an alliance between the three states as well as dealing with trade issues.
Now King of a nation and not a clan, Marcus established a code of laws and established an elite heavy infantry core called Avengers.
In the year 3255 Bruce retired from his position as Diplomat. At the age of 305 Bruce got married and settled down in Greendale, a small farming village in southern Kulan.
